Product Overview

Equil Lambda 9.7 CS provides the same power and active ingredient as Demand CS, but is less expensive. Get excellent micro-encapsulated residual control (up to 60 days) for over 30 insect pests including bed bugs. Equil Lambda features EnduraCap technology which protects the active ingredient in even the toughest environments, allowing Lambda 9.7 to continue killing pests long after you've sprayed. Plus, the advanced EnduraCap technology protects the active ingredient from heat and harsh UV rays when sprayed outdoors. Equil Lambda 9.7 CS can be used indoors and outdoors in and around buildings and structures and on lawns, ornamental trees, and landscaped areas.

This product used to be sold and marketed under the Envincio brand name.

Features and Specs

Active Ingredient Lambda-cyhalothrin - 9.7%
Target pests Ants, Bedbugs (adult), Bees, Box Elder Bugs, Carpenter Bees, Carpet Beetles, Centipedes, Cigarette Beetles, Clover Mites, Cockroaches, Beetles, Crickets, Earwigs, Firebrats, Fleas, Flies, Millipedes, Mosquitoes, Rice Weevils, Silverfish, Sowbugs, Spiders, Ticks, Wasps and others
* See label for complete list
For use in Commercial & Residential Indoors & Outdoors: Apartment Buildings, Nursing Homes, Hotels, Hospitals, Kennels, Restaurants, Stores, Schools, Warehouses, Lawns, Ornamental Tress & Shrubs, Landscaped Areas, Parks, and others
* See label for complete list
Application 0.2 - 0.8 oz. per gallon of water
* See label for complete application instructions
Pet safe Yes, if used as directed on label
Yield 16 - 20 gallons of finished solution
Formulation Professional Product
Group 3 Insecticide
NOT FOR SALE TO CT & NY (Commercial Applicators Only)
Shipping Weight 0.67 lbs
Manufacturer Zoecon
UPC 041535012533
EPA Registration 89459-51

    Lambda-cyhalothrin is a very good chemical and I especially like it in a micro encapsulated formulation. I decided to switch to this chemical over four years ago for controlling Asian Ladybug Beetles, Brown Marmorated Stink Bugs, and Kudzu bugs. It has worked better than any other chemical we had been using up to that point. If this chemical continues to perform like I believe it will we will continue to use it. Originally we used another brand and based off of the claims from their cut sheet I had several questions and called the factory to speak with the plant chemists. The plant chemists answered the first two questions. When I asked about the longevity claims based off of their datasheet inquiring if their Polymer Encapsulation media contained an ultraviolet inhibitor to get that long of a life he started screaming about not revealing any proprietary information and slammed the phone down. It was an honest question and guess I got my answer. Spiders are always a problem even with spraying chemicals and webbing. Unless the chemical gets on the spiders body it does no good. The spiders just continue to walk through life on their stilt legs with no effect. Since this product is a micro encapsulated formulation we have started using it for spider control hoping that the spiders will bump into one of those millions of little landmines left behind after the water evaporates and get a dose of chemical helping to control their numbers. Having earned advanced degrees in both chemistry and business I look at the Pest Control products we use in the company from several viewpoints. Those include: the chemical makeup, effectiveness on targeted pests, toxicity to pets and people, and also cost/benefit. It is tough sometimes to separate the chemistry side from the business/service side. I hope this has been of benefit to you. Thank You, Don

Can Equil Lambda 9.7 CS be used in a thermal fogger? If not, is there a reason why?

My yard is 1.5 acres, abutted by forest on three sides. I'm looking to treat the tree line and my home borders with a fogger because of some significant brush and leafy/woody shrubs hosting wet areas underneath, and I think a fogger would permeate the dense material more effectively. But I've heard you maybe should not use this product with a thermal fogger. Is that true? Does it lose effectiveness, or does it present some other kind of risks (like aerosolizing too potent a hazardous chemical)?

A

Equil Lambda 9.7 CS is not labeled to be fogged. We do not know why the manufacturer did no test the product to be fogged. Keep in mind that generally fogging solutions cannot be used outdoors around homes & they do not leave a residual. They generally kill what is there in the moment & that's it. You would need to fog every time you see insects vs spraying leaves with Equil Lambda will have up to a 60-90 day residual

Will Equil Lambda 9.7 CS work on German cockroaches?

I live in a row home and I am noticing these roaches in my kitchen since my neighbor moved out. I was told that these are nasty little buggers and that German cockroaches are different then other roaches in the sense that they are harder to kill. So will Equil Lambda 9.7 CS work?

A

Equil Lambda 9.7 CS is labeled for roaches. We would also recommend using an insect growth regulator, such as Gentrol IGR, and a bait gel, such as Maxforce FC Magnum, in conjunction with this product. Using just an insecticide alone will not take care of a roach infestation. Make sure you do not spray the bait because this will contaminate it and the roaches will not consume it.

Also, please check out our Roach Guide for information on how to get rid of roaches and prevent them as well.

Is there an expiration date on each bottle of Equil Lambda?
A
Equil Lambda 9.7 does not have an expiration date on the bottle. It has a shelf life of three years from date of purchase if stored away from extreme temperatures.

Was this answer helpful to you?  YesNo

1 of 1 people found this answer helpful

Q
what is the temperature range that equil lambda 9.7 cs should be stored between.
A
Ideally Equil Lambda should be stored at room temperature-anywhere between 50 and 70 degrees- and out of direct sunlight. This also normally applies to most other chemicals on the market.
